Kent advances to play North Bothell for Little League state title

The Columbian
Published: July 29, 2011, 5:00pm

The Kent Little League all-stars made it through to the state championship game, eliminating Eastlake 7-1 Friday in the Little League Baseball Washington State Tournament at the Fort Vancouver Little League fields.

Kent earns a title shot against undefeated North Bothell at 1 p.m. Saturday.

North Bothell needs only to win Saturday to represent Washington at the Little League Baseball Pacific Northwest Regional Tournament at San Bernardino, Calif., where it will compete for a spot in the Little League World Series.

Should Kent win, a second championship game will be played at 1 p.m. Sunday.

Kent jumped on Eastlake from the first two innings, taking a 6-0 lead. It would add one more run in the fourth inning. Eastlake scored its only run in the sixth.

The Fort Vancouver Little League fields are located on the south side of Mill Plain across from Hudson’s Bay High School. The games are free.
